Type
ORACLE
Validation date
2023-12-11 02:26: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04406,
    "usd": 0.04745
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001305F4D381D0001A8AC114B9382E074C63B89DC708D105DABE8438C49B579EDC2

Previous signature

D2489C4C0DB7D94E65D16644B138F1985EBF40B3CC7E20832316BAA80BCED450F60E8FF3201633A002734D58F4904E7BB7C79B35B2A3DCFD402C017048BD700C

Origin signature

3046022100FBE28518F8D79E8CD886E239F4EC4EDED158A61B59F58FABB1CCE63A75DDD8B1022100B8D100E87E85C757A82A48909FB95750467A57DB6E5217CF3B6AC1FFB0D92DE8

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00A916313FA5633B8B1FC602DFF7FD7FF5DCE55485CE7DD982CAC8CC2589D53676

Coordinator signature

114587FE076BFD862E91372017593DB80A25BB37947BC86EB9D1A5B7DE0423041493CE51C2ADE3AE2F29E92440F5D8D0421E0E089810B236EA6DBF30AEFEFE07

Validator #1 public key

000151C124A6211CD402FD1CFE560C5DB51ED0CBEF44B09B21A41206028E7E5942BF

Validator #1 signature

1DF71AED2E65A1D449DE289779A578C73963571659B3052869D959138432CA8438C95B4F251765F7692EB46B9DB6CE526F1B915B43EDDA47B74D980587E05604

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

174E745621CFF2572D41B36CF37945FA1F2A8FD411F6735543D7C71CE550C0A03DA7C09CDF31E1D27C7A5722E296860D6A7CE7B5D29F986A5E42F555CFDE030C